PROMOTE GENDER EQUALITY AND EMPOWER WOMEN In general, gender equality in Aceh did not show any problems and have met the performance indicators of the MDGs by 2015 Beyond the educational system, the active participation of women in Aceh are still low. The portion of female employment in non-agricultural sector reached 30.1% and female unemployment is still high, ie 14.6%, Participation of Women in Parliament only 2.90% Indicator Achievment

REDUCE CHILD MORTALITY
Under Five Mortality (Akaba) and Infant Mortality Rate (IMR) in the province of Aceh is STILL QUITE HIGH.
Under Five Mortality rate: 45/1.000 LH Infant Mortality Rate: 25/1.000 LH 45 44 34 25 Aceh Indonesia
Discrepancies in infant mortality between regions (urban vs. rural; east coast vs.west coast and islands) as shown in the map is a function of availability health workers such as staff obstetrician and midwives trained

Persons with HIV / AIDS in Aceh jumped dramatically after 2005. this is believed to be the excesses of open Aceh Province related to the rehabilitation and reconstruction which cause traffic / movement of people is very intense.
MALARIA Achievment 10,2% 7/1000 49,71% 92%
The prevalence of malaria in general has decreased except in some districts experiencing extraordinary events.
Targeted elimination of malaria in 2015 need to be supported by involving multi-stakeholders.
